为了账号安全,请及时绑定邮箱和手机立即绑定

关于共识机制

如果各个的节点共识是认同工作量最大,链条最长的节点,这个是在两个都同时解密出摘要的时候成立的。因为其随机性,如果某个节点很辛运,在工作量不大的时候先挖出来了(唯一)是不是会有这种彩票性质?

正在回答

2 回答

正解,正解

0 回复 有任何疑惑可以回复我~

“在工作量不大的时候先挖出来”,这种描述应该是有些问题的。工作量最大,等价于说链条最长。

首先,只要你是先挖出来的,那么你就是最长的链,因为在过去的10分钟内(不一定恰好十分钟),网络充分广播,可以认为所有节点的链的长度是一样的,也就是只有一条主链,那么你挖出来的这个,延长了主链,所以你是新区块的发现者,算你的。

其次,如果你挖出一块,我在同一时刻也挖出一块,那么暂时是无法判断主链是谁的,因为我和我临近的节点,都会认为我这里是最长的,但是你和你临近的节点,认为你们是最长的,没关系,继续进行。随着时间推移,这时候出现了下一个新的块,并且是跟在你挖出来的区块后面,那么这个广播在网络里传达,最终也会传到我和我附近的节点。我们发现最新的主链有N+2个区块,而我们只有N+1个,那么新主链的工作量比我们的大(等价于说新主链的长度更长),于是我们也抛弃我们的第N+1块,然后决定认同你们的那条链。

结论就是,没有“在工作量不大的时候先挖出来”这种说法,工作量最大就是看目前网络中公认的最长的链,长度小于这个的,统统不认可。

9 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
区块链技术核心概念与原理讲解
  • 参与学习       62152    人
  • 解答问题       91    个

登链科技首席技术官(Tiny熊),为你讲解区块链技术核心概念与原理

进入课程

关于共识机制

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信